Michelle Fischbach Resigns Senate Seat, Sworn in as MN’s Lt. Gov.

Courtesy: KMSPST. PAUL, Minn. (KMSP) – State Senator Michelle Fischbach of Paynesville resigned from the state senate and took the oath of office Friday, officially becoming Minnesota’s lieutenant governor. Fischbach, a Republican, has kept her state senate seat so the GOP could hold its one seat majority in the upper chamber. With the session now over and Gov. Semi Fire Near Fergus Falls Slows Traffic on I-94

Courtesy: KFGOFERGUS FALLS, Minn. (KFGO) – A semi caught fire along Interstate 94 between Fergus Falls and Rothsay, Minn. Friday. Traffic was backed up in the westbound lanes of the highway for miles as firefighters worked to bring the blaze under control. The Minnesota State Patrol says there were no injuries.  Westbound traffic may encounter a detour at exit 50….

Bill matching state & federal tax codes passes MN House

ST. PAUL, Minn. (AP) – The Minnesota House has passed a bill matching the state’s tax code with new federal tax cuts. The GOP-backed proposal that cleared the House Monday includes modest income tax rate cuts for more than two million Minnesotans and a slight increase to the standard deduction. Superior, WI oil refinery fire extinguished, Evacuations remain in place

Courtesy: Fox 21 DuluthUPDATE at 7:40 PM Thursday (AP) – Authorities say a smoky refinery fire that forced many residents of Superior, Wisconsin, to evacuate is out. Douglas County officials posted an update Thursday evening saying the fire is extinguished but asking residents in the evacuation area to stay away from their homes for at least another two hours. Sheriff: Lois Riess will be extradited to Fla. before standing trial in Minnesota

Riess was arrested on South Padre Island last Thursday

Lois Riess(KMSP) – The Dodge County, Minn., Sheriff’s Office confirmed Tuesday that Lois Riess, the Minnesota grandmother arrested last week in Texas for the alleged murder of her husband last month and another woman just a few weeks ago, will be extradited to Florida before returning to Minnesota to face trial.
